Retinol vs Retinal: Which Is Right for You
Retinol vs Retinal: Which Is Right for You — a comparison of two vitamin A derivatives. Retinaldehyde (retinal) sits one conversion step closer to active retinoic acid than retinol, so it tends to work faster — though both improve texture, tone and fine lines.
Key points
- Conversion path: retinol → retinaldehyde → retinoic acid, so retinal reaches the active form in fewer steps.
- Retinal often shows results sooner and may be better tolerated by some, though individual response varies.
- Retinol is more widely available and well-studied, with a broad range of strengths for beginners.
- Both require gradual introduction and daily SPF; neither is suitable during pregnancy.

Frequently asked
Is retinal stronger than retinol?
Retinal is one step closer to active retinoic acid, so it typically acts faster, but "stronger" depends on concentration and formulation as much as the molecule.
Which should a beginner choose?
Retinol offers the widest range of gentle starter strengths, but a low-percentage retinal is also a reasonable first choice — introduce either slowly.
